Gastric balloons could provide a long-term solution

The idea behind a gastric balloon being inserted into your stomach in a non-surgical way is to educate your body and change your mindset into losing weight and keeping that weight off permanently.

Gastric balloons have been approved by the FDA. They have demonstrated that this method can help patients lose as much as three times more weight than conventional diet and weight-loss programs.

Target processed foods

We have all become highly accustomed to processed foods. It has been shown that if you make a concerted effort to cut out processed foods from your diet you will boost your overall health profile as well as lose weight.

Swapping processed foods for healthier options is a real no-brainer when it comes to doing something simple that doesn’t involve a conventional dieting plan.

Introduce more protein into your diet

Another really simple but effective idea would be to commit to eating more protein.

This nutrient is absolutely essential in terms of boosting muscle growth and helping body tissue to repair in a natural way.

Eating more protein-based foods is a great way of dieting without even thinking about the weight loss that will often follow that decision.
